    John Kerry — who ran against George W. Bush in 2004 — told Palestinian officials he is strongly considering taking on President Trump in the next election. He also discussed the administration’s efforts to discuss a peace deal between Israel and Palestine following the White House’s recognition of Jerusalem as Israel’s capital. Kerry had initially considered running in 2016, but ultimately decided against it. He previously lost the 2004 election after obtaining only 251 electoral college votes against Bush’s 286 votes.

    U.S. Secretary of State John Kerry said on Monday it was "inappropriate" for Donald Trump to brand German Chancellor Angela Merkel's refugee policy "a catastrophic mistake". "I thought frankly it was inappropriate for a president-elect of the United States to be stepping into the politics of other countries in a quite direct manner," Kerry told CNN's Christiane Amanpour during a one-day visit to London in the last week of the Obama administration.     Hillary Clinton will step down as U.S. Secretary of State within 'days' of President Barack Obama's second inauguration in January, her spokesman said today. Her long-respected(?) departure is expected by most Democrats to be a prelude for a White House run in 2016, when she will be 69. The top candidate to replace her is believed to be Senator John Kerry of Massachusetts, Chairman of the Senate Foreign Relations Committee and the losing 2004 Democratic presidential nominee. …
